A Very Fine Effort, but read the fine print...

get this album, if ya can.. but---

as the liner notes reveal after you buy it, it should be known that the stuff on here is primarily songs that have been previously released, circa 1993 - present, either on:

Soundtrack
collaboration on another artist's album and/or single..
Mixtape freestyle/exclusive
alternate take, non-album version
Remix
White Label 12"
Maxi-Single B-Side

and, from the tracks that I recognize:
"As you already know" is really "SYMPHONY 2000", originally credited to Truck Turner, featuring KRS, Kool G & Big Pun.

"Hip Hop vs. Rap" has about 30 seconds clipped off the front end, first having appeared on the "Sound of Da Police" maxi-single..

"Intro/Digital" is the intro from Digital Underground's "WHO GOT THE GRAVY" LP; also, "Smilin' Faces" is from that album..

"Woop Woop!" is the SOUND OF DA POLICE remix, but it is the remix by DJ KENNY PARKER (the original version was produced by Showbiz)..

"OUTRO/I'll be back" is KRS' verse lifted from the SWAY & KING TECH "This or that" LP single..

On "FREE MUMIA" the lyrics are even more explicit than the album version.. KRS and Channel Live really go at colin powell, c delores tucker, jesse jackson..

It seems that some of the tracks were given different titles to avoid copyright hassles, as they all come from varying sources of original release..

All in all, this is not a bad LP to have. The dedicated KRS-One completist may have most these individual tracks in some format or other, but this makes a great convenient compilation. For casual fans, they will not be disappointed, especially if they also buy A RETROSPECTIVE (2000); but for the uninitiated, it is best to start with CRIMINAL MINDED (1987) and start moving forward..
